Delete Personal Information on Google
Step 1: Visit the website here to request the removal of personal information. If not logged in, use the Google account associated with the information you want to delete.

Step 2: Scroll down and click on Start the removal request. Then, choose what information you want to request removal for, whether it's from Google Search or from search results and a website. You can also try reaching out to the website administrator, click on the options below for assistance.

Step 3: Answer Google's request questions and follow the website's instructions. Make sure to provide all necessary information until you reach the end.
